Which aspect does risk management focus on in acquisition projects?

Risk management in acquisition projects focuses on identifying and reducing potential risks to ensure the successful delivery of the project. This process involves recognizing uncertainties that could impact the project's objectives, such as cost overruns, schedule delays, and performance issues. By proactively managing risks, project teams can implement strategies that mitigate these threats, thereby increasing the likelihood of achieving project goals and maintaining stakeholder trust.

When risk management is effectively integrated into an acquisition project, it provides a structured approach to analyze potential pitfalls and develop contingency plans. This not only helps in protecting the project's resources but also enhances decision-making processes throughout the acquisition lifecycle. Thus, a strong emphasis on identifying and mitigating risks ultimately contributes to a more efficient and successful acquisition process.
